Top 10 Web Series Based On Rural Life In India

Top 10 Web Series Based On Rural Life In India Hindi Article

Many web series got popular due to good photography and geographical location where they got filmed; some Web Serials were filmed in rural parts of India or Small Towns and Villages and many more Offbeat places and due to this factor of putting the culture of real Indian villages, more and more people now preferred to watch web series. In this article, we are going to tell you about some web series based on Rural India.

1. Panchayat

These web series revolves around an Engineering Graduate. They join the Panchayat Secretary (Government Job) at a remote village Phulera, Uttar Pradesh, for a better job opportunity and started to do work in the village and got into some trouble afterward. The series starring “Jitendra Kumar,” “Raghubir Yadav,” “Neena Gupta,” and “Biswapati Sarkar,” is available on “Amazon Prime Video.”

2. Hasmukh

Hasmukh is a dark comedy web series where “Hasmukh” wants to become a Stand Up Comedian. Still, due to the torture and harassment he went through, his comedy punch line became dark to him, and for every act on stage, he needs to kill someone to maintain his comedy timing and achieving the stage fear. It has the star cast of “Vir Das,” “Ranvir Shorey,” “Ravi Kishan,” and “Manoj Pahwa” and the series is available on “Netflix.”

3. Gullak

Gullak is the web series showing the simple lifestyle of the “Mishra Family” and their day to day life problems like renovation of the house, fighting for the TV remote, late arrival of her younger son, etc. It has the star cast of “Geetanjali Kulkarni,” “Jameel Khan,” “Vaibhav Raj Gupta,” and “Harsh Mayar” and this web series is available in “Sony Liv” and “TVF Play.”

4. Aashram

This web series revolves around “Baba Nirala” who is also a conman. Still, he ensures that his followers will follow him to the Aashram he built, where he does all types of Moh Maya (Hustles), and then the Cops find out the real face of this conman “Baba Nirala.” The whole series was shot in a small town and its nearby villages. The series has a star cast of “Bobby Deol,” “Aaditi Pohankar,” “Darshan Kumar,” “Chandan Roy Sanyal” in the lead roles; the series is available on “MX Player” for free.

5. Bhaukaal

The story of Bhaukaal starts from the IPS officer of Muzaffarnagar, who is trying to stop the crime happening in his city and how he gets into trouble. Also, here, the officer got trapped between the two most dangerous Gangs and he tries to take down their member. The series has a star cast of “Mohit Raina,” “Bidita Bag,” “Siddhanth Kapoor” and many more actors; the series is available on “MX Player.”

6. Virgin Bhaskar

The story of the series revolves around “Bhaskar Tripathi” who is an Erotic novelist. However, he is still a virgin. When he falls in love with “Vidhi Pandey,” who is the daughter of a police officer. It has the new star cast of “Ananta Joshi” and “Rutpanna Aishwarya” in the leading roles; the series is available on “ALT Balaji” and “Zee5.”

7. Mastram

Mastram is the Biopic of an Unknown writer. In this series, it was shown that how the man observes the nature of woman and imagines it erotically and then write it and sell to the printing press and many people like this type of book and novels. The series has the star cast of “Anshuman Jha,” “Rani Chatterjee,” “Aakash Dabhade,” and “Vipin Sharma” in the lead roles; the web series is available on “MX Player.”

8. Rangbaaz

It was based on the true story of “Shri Prakash Shukla” who was the most wanted gangster in Uttar Pradesh, Gorakhpur during the 1990s; the series covers out the life story of “Prakash Shukla” who used to be a DDU student and later on became the India’s Most Wanted Gangsters. The series stars actors such as “Saqib Saleem,” “Tigmanshu Dhulia,” “Ranvir Shorey,” and “Ravi Kishan.” The series has Two Seasons and both the seasons are available in “Zee5.”

9. Gandii Baat

This web series is differentiated in many parts, and has many seasons; the web series is the collaboration of two OTT platforms “ALT Balaji” and “Zee5.” It shows an erotic-themed story from “rural India” in each episode. The web series is available in “ALT Balaji” & “Zee5.”

10. Mirzapur

The series showcases the crime and gang wars between public and political parties. It stars “Pankaj Tripathi,” “Divyendu Sharma,” “Ali Fazal,” “Vikrant Massey” and “Shweta Tripathi.” The series is available in “Amazon Prime Video.”
